is the folk supergroup founded by Stephen Cracknell in 2003 and which he’s reforming over and over again ever since. On the latest album he gathered people like singer Nancy Wallace, ex-Simiam member Simon Lord and Al Doyle from Hot Chip to act as if they all were a Fairport Conevenetion vs. Steeleye Span tribute band.
